Conduct field visits to members in Peoria and Tazewell Counties, IL to assess their needs and develop individualized care plans. Collaborate with healthcare providers, community resources, and other stakeholders to coordinate and facilitate the delivery of quality care to members. Utilize case management software to document and track member progress, interventions, and outcomes. Provide education and support to members and their families on disease management, treatment options, and resources available. Advocate for and ensure that members receive appropriate and timely medical care and services. Identify and address any barriers to care, such as social determinants of health, and develop solutions to improve member outcomes. Monitor and evaluate the effectiveness of care plans and make necessary adjustments as needed. Communicate and collaborate with interdisciplinary team members to ensure coordinated and comprehensive care for members. Participate in ongoing training and development opportunities to enhance case management skills and stay updated on industry best practices. Adhere to all company policies, procedures, and legal regulations to ensure compliance with state and federal laws. Maintain a high level of professionalism and confidentiality in all interactions with members and stakeholders. Act as a resource and support for other team members, providing guidance and assistance as needed. Attend meetings and conferences to stay informed about industry trends and network with other healthcare professionals. Continuously strive to meet performance goals and improve member satisfaction.
